Best Atlantic Public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public school serving 91 students in Atlantic, NC.
The top-ranked public school in Atlantic, NC is Atlantic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Atlantic, NC public school have an average math proficiency score of 75% (versus the North Carolina public school average of 51%), and reading proficiency score of 65% (versus the 50% statewide average). Schools in Atlantic have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 10% of North Carolina public schools.
Minority enrollment is 4%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the North Carolina public school average of 57% (majority Black and Hispanic).
